Explain Dataset Accept Changes and Data Adapter Update methods?
Data Adapter Update method Calls the respective INSERT, UPDATE, or DELETE statements for every inserted, updated, or deleted row in the Data Set.
Data Set Accept Changes method Commits all the alters made to this row since the last time Accept Changes was called.
